Summary Notes No. 3 on COP22 and FBHR – New Docip Publication


2016-12-06

Docip has the pleasure to share with you our last publication of this year, the Summary Notes on the COP22 and on the Forum on Business and Human Rights.

Due to the two conferences having overlapping dates, the current notes cover only the first week of the COP22 (7-11 November) and some events of the Forum on Business and Human Rights.
The COP22 summaries cover the events that occurred at the Indigenous Peoples' Pavilion, and they have been selected in an attempt to represent in the most impartial way the 7 indigenous regions since it was not possible to cover all events.

With regard to the Forum on Business and Human Rights, the events related are the ones that have indigenous peoples' rights as the main focus in the discussions since here too it was not possible to cover them all.

Our concern is to try to provide indigenous peoples with neutral and impartial information to the best of our ability. The next Docip publication will be available in June 2017 and will report on the UNPFII.
